Internships Opportunities

3.5

There are various internship opportunities available in our campus, in which the foreign medical graduates also do internships here.. the main pro about our internship is that it is a compulsory rotating internship. It means that you get exposure to each and every medical branch such as OBGY PSM ENT Ophthal, medicine surgery et cetera.

Fees and Financial Aid

The fee structure is quite good. It is only three lakhs per year which is very less compared to private medical institutes. Students with their annual family. Income less than three lakh per annum can apply for financial scholarship provided by government known as MYSY which provides more than 50% reimbursement.. the college provides stipend of ?18,200 during internship

Hostel Facilities

4

The facilities which are provided in room are bed table and a chair. There are two cupboards for books and clothes each. Two tube lights, one fan, and one window is available. Various meals are available in Mess, which is located at ground floor of our hostel The registration process of hostel is very easy and available on Tips. The hostel fees is just ?500 per month and it is very much affordable The quality of room is quite decent

Admission

we can get admission by giving NEET. NEET is the entrance exam after giving which we can enter in this college. The entrance exam is conducted by NTA. That is National testing agency. And the application form can be filled from the same website. Out of 150 capacity intake, only 64 seats are available for open category or general category. There are reservations for SSC and also there is a reservation for OBC students. The admission process is a smooth. I don't think there are any further improvement needed.
